on the third day, we went to BUGIS STREET! it’s like the most crowded street and it’s more or less like Sungei Wang in Malaysia, just a different style. it’s actually the nicest place to shop. first, the prices are reasonable, and second the clothes are pretty! and also the food there rocks. =P. Just take the MRT to Bugis and go up from Exit C and you’ll see it.

the expensive dress I bought from Orchard is ALSO sold here for at least SGD20 cheaper! damn regret I tell you. *puffs*. as for the price, the dresses/shirts/pants/whatever are ranged from SGD10 to SGD35. the clothes are WONDERFUL, I could have bought more if I were richer. haha. had so much fun in there. although very small, but it’s quite like a maze, you’ll probably get lost in there and never come across to the same shop again. also do bring along your most comfortable shoe despite how ugly it might look because you’ll buy one when you’re there if you don’t have one, high heels are totally off unless you plan to take taxi everywhere. short distance already cost 12$ (RM 25?).

as for the food, I’ve not tried much, but the juices are really worth it, my favourite banana and papaya <3 just for 1 dollar! and the sausages are splendid too!
